#edb413 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#edb413 is composed of 92.9% red, 70.6%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 92%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 44.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 50.2%. #edb413 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ff26 with #db6900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

Shades and Tints of #edb413

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fefaee is the lightest one.

Tones of #edb413

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82817e is the less saturated color, while #f7b909 is the most saturated one.
